千家信息网

Linux和Ubuntu两者有什么区别

发表于:2025-11-07 作者:千家信息网编辑
千家信息网最后更新 2025年11月07日,这篇文章主要为大家展示了"Linux和Ubuntu两者有什么区别",内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下"Linux和Ubuntu两者有什么区别"这篇
千家信息网最后更新 2025年11月07日Linux和Ubuntu两者有什么区别

这篇文章主要为大家展示了"Linux和Ubuntu两者有什么区别",内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下"Linux和Ubuntu两者有什么区别"这篇文章吧。

  对于不了解Linux的朋友来说,可能会说"我使用的是Linux操作系统"。其实Linux这个词本身指标是Linux内核。一般说的Linux系统其实是基于Linux内核的操作系统。而Ubuntu就是以Linux为内核的操作系统之一。

  linux内核的操作系统都有哪些部分呢?一般包含四大部分:内核、shell、文件系统和应用程序。内核、shell和文件系统一起形成了基本的操作系统结构,它们使得用户可以很轻松地运行应用程序、管理文件并使用整个系统。

  1. Linux应用程序

  一个好的操作系统会提供一套方便于用户使用系统的应用程序,如文本编辑器、办公套件、Internet工具、数据库等。

  2. Linux文件系统

  文件系统是文件存放在存储设备(如磁盘)上的组织方法。如EXT2EXT3FATFAT32VFAT等。

  3. Linux Shell

  Shell是操作系统系统的用户界面,提供了用户与内核进行交互操作的一种接口,是一个命令解释器。它接收用户输入的命令并把它送入内核去执行。

  4. Linux内核

  内核是操作系统的核心。一个操作系统是需要执行一些任务,如请求内存资源、执行计算, 连接网络,等等. Linux内核就负责处理所有这样的请求,就像人的大脑一样。

  Linux内核从功能上讲具有五大模块化功能:进程管理、内存管理、文件系统管理、设备控制和网络管理。

  4.1 进程管理的体现:

  Linux内核负责进程创建和销毁, 并完成进程之间的通信,以及进程的输入和输出.而且,进程管理控制了多个进程对Soc上的一个或者多个cpu资源的使用

  4.2 内存管理

  内存资源的使用策略对操作系统性能体现来说,尤为重要。 内核在有限的内存资源上,为每一个进程建立了一个虚拟地址空间。 内核的不同功能部分与内存管理子系统通过一套函数调用交互, 使得通信高效简单。

  4.3 文件系统管理

  Linux操作系统中,几乎任何东西都可看作为一个文件(一切皆文件). 内核中大量使用kobject等结构体,来把一堆非结构化的硬件组织成一种多层次的数据系统。另外, Linux 支持多个文件系统类型。如ext4

  4.4 设备控制

  几乎任何一个操作系统最终都运行在一个物理平台上。内核中包含访问平台上硬件设备的驱动代码。

  4.5 网络功能

  大部分网络操作不会关联具体的进程,因为数据包的传输是异步事件。应用程序访问数据包之前,内核完成数据包的收集、标识和分发等任务。

  那Ubuntu作为操作系统,具有什么特色呢?

  目前看来,Ubuntu尊崇"免费开源和个性化",拥有很人性化的亮丽的交互界面,强大的软件源支持,主流驱动大都可以在安装包中找到;另外因为Ubuntu是基于 debian 系列的,所以有 dpkg 套件可以在线获取安装软件,拥有完善的包管理机制,兼容性好,应用非常多,可以下载很多个性化小工具,个性化体验非常棒;可以说UbuntuLinux发行版中最好的PC操作系统。

  此外基于Linux内核的操作系统还有RedhatcentosRedhat是主流的服务器级别的Linux版本。提供各种专业的技术支持,提供大的技术和产品解决方案。拥有唯一的全球linux专业技术认证机构。目前很多国企和大中型企业中的大型服务器会首选红帽。而centos相对于redhat基本上没有区别,好处就是完全免费,坏处是不提供任何技术支持。中小企业的一些标准服务器系统经常采用。

  不管是Ubuntu还是Redhat,甚至centos。其核心都是Linux。所以不论是大企业还是小企业,想从事运维相关的工作。最基础的还是要充分的掌握Linux技术。

以上是"Linux和Ubuntu两者有什么区别"这篇文章的所有内容,感谢各位的阅读!相信大家都有了一定的了解,希望分享的内容对大家有所帮助,如果还想学习更多知识,欢迎关注行业资讯频道!

系统 内核 操作系统 文件 管理 进程 内存 应用 应用程序 技术 数据 用户 程序 功能 网络 设备 资源 支持 个性 企业 数据库的安全要保护哪些东西 数据库安全各自的含义是什么 生产安全数据库录入 数据库的安全性及管理 数据库安全策略包含哪些 海淀数据库安全审计系统 建立农村房屋安全信息数据库 易用的数据库客户端支持安全管理 连接数据库失败ssl安全错误 数据库的锁怎样保障安全 杭州管理软件开发哪家正规 网络安全电视节目预告 百世快运管理服务器 转PM好还是转软件开发 宝塔数据库admin修改 网络安全岗位培训 防电信诈骗网络安全心得 中山万联科技互联网有限公司 数据库数据视图思维导图 医院网络安全人员 软件开发绩效指标量化 西城区智能网络技术哪里好 网络安全相关法律法规绘画作品 网络安全的可鉴别性 计算机网络技术在哪里好找工作 我国网络安全立法情况 金仓数据库装在d盘不能用 网络安全知识竞赛新闻稿题目 静安区散射网络技术售后保障 刀片服务器的组成 如何了解一台陌生服务器 明日之后哪里刷新服务器 php如何访问本地数据库 华师网络安全培训 我的世界网络安全模式是什么 服务器系统重装后sql数据库卡 华为安捷信网络技术公司 电脑重装sql数据库还原吗 青浦区专业软件开发采购 有关网络安全防护的题
0